8 February 1952
Crowds swarm in the City as The Royal Proclamation is read by Clarenceux King of Arms Sir Arthur Steuart Cochrane, in a ceremony announcing that the crown has solely and rightfully come to Princess Elizabeth Alexandra Mary who has become Queen Elizabeth II
Royal Exchange, London, England.
